Part 2: CNA to RN vs CNA to LPN Online – Which Path Is Faster?

When comparing cna to lpn online vs direct RN programs, you have 3 real options.


Path 1: CNA → LPN (Fastest income upgrade)

  • Duration: 9–18 months
  • Cost: $5,000–$15,000
  • Salary after completion: $45K–$60K
  • Online learning: Theory online + clinical in person

✔ Best for: fast pay increase + step-by-step progression


Path 2: CNA → RN (ADN Program – Most common route)

  • Duration: 18–24 months
  • Cost: $10,000–$30,000
  • Salary after graduation: $60K–$80K
  • Online learning: Hybrid (cna online theory + in-person clinicals)

✔ Best for: direct RN career path


Path 3: LPN → RN Bridge Programs

  • Total time: 18–30 months
  • Cost: $15,000–$35,000
  • Online flexibility: high (theory online possible)

✔ Best for: working while studying


CNA Nursing Path Comparison

PathDurationCostStarting SalaryOnline Options
CNA → LPN9–18 months$5K–$15K$45K–$60KYes (theory)
CNA → RN (ADN)18–24 months$10K–$30K$60K–$80KHybrid
LPN → RN18–30 months$15K–$35K$60K–$80KPartial online

Part 3: CNA Programs vs CNA Online Training — What You Actually Get

If you searched cna programs or cna online, here’s what is real vs misleading.

What CNA online programs CAN include:

  • Nursing theory (infection control, patient rights)
  • Video demonstrations
  • Exams and quizzes
  • Study modules

What CNA online programs CANNOT replace:

  • Clinical practice (required in-person)
  • Skills testing
  • State certification exam

Important truth:

A fully online CNA license does NOT exist legally in the U.S.

All cna license online programs are hybrid models, meaning:

  • 70% online theory
  • 30% in-person clinical training

CNA Program Breakdown

ComponentOnline Allowed?Notes
TheoryYesStudy modules, lectures
Skills practiceNoMust be hands-on
Clinical hoursNoHospital/nursing home required
Certification examNoState supervised

Part 5: CNA License Online — Fastest Legal Path (4–10 Weeks)

If you’re just starting your CNA journey, here’s the realistic timeline.

Step 1: Online theory (2–6 weeks)

  • Cost: $200–$800
  • Self-paced learning

Step 2: Skills lab (1–2 weeks)

  • In-person training
  • Hands-on practice

Step 3: Clinical training (1–2 weeks)

  • Nursing home or hospital

Step 4: Certification exam (1 day)

  • Written + skills test

Total outcome:

  • Time: 4–10 weeks
  • Cost: $500–$1,500

Part 6: CNA to LPN Online Bridge Programs (Best for Working CNAs)

If you want to work while studying, cna to lpn online programs are ideal.

How they work:

  • Theory fully online
  • Clinicals scheduled evenings/weekends
  • Designed for working CNAs

Example schedule:

  • Weeks 1–8: Online coursework
  • Weeks 9–12: Skills lab
  • Weeks 13–24: Clinical rotations
  • Final: NCLEX-PN exam

What to check before enrolling:

  • State board approval (critical)
  • Clinical placement support
  • NCLEX-PN pass rate (80%+ recommended)

Part 7: How to Pay for CNA to RN Programs (Without Debt)

1. Employer Tuition Reimbursement

  • $5K–$10K/year
  • Often in hospitals and nursing homes

2. Pell Grants

  • Up to $7,395/year
  • Free money (FAFSA required)

3. Nursing Scholarships

  • Local hospitals
  • Nursing associations
  • Private foundations

4. Loan Forgiveness Programs

  • Nurse Corps Program (up to 85% forgiveness)
  • Public service hospital jobs

Part 8: CNA to RN Timeline (Realistic Roadmap)

Fast track CNA → RN:

  • Month 1–6: Prerequisites (biology, anatomy, math)
  • Month 7: Entrance exam (TEAS/HESI)
  • Month 8: Apply to RN programs
  • Month 9–30: Nursing school
  • Month 31: NCLEX-RN exam
  • Month 32: RN job start

Salary jump:

  • CNA: $30K–$40K
  • RN: $60K–$90K

👉 Average increase: +$25K to +$40K/year
